10:26 p.m. – Deputy stopped motorcycle for failing to obey traffic signal. Upon stopping operator, deputy learned that operator had waited through several light cycles in 1900 block S. Main St. and sensors would not detect motorcycle. Under state law, operator is allowed to proceed through red light with caution. No enforcement action taken.

6:05 p.m. – Deputy spotted male riding in back of pickup, on top of tool box. Deputy stopped vehicle, warned male. It is illegal for people under the age of 18 in Oregon to ride in the bed of a truck. For adults, it is legal to ride in the bed if the person remains seated on the floor of the truck bed and if no seats with seat belts are available in the vehicle. Vail Creek/Waterloo Rds.
